Lee & Poh Partnership is a Malaysian law firm registered with ... pink sided dark eyed juncoWebThe term sheet is the document that outlines the terms by which an investor (angel or venture capital investor) will make a financial investment in your company. Term sheets tend to consist of three sections: funding, corporate governance and liquidation.
